Output 3342e93ca05a16b3e1002ea61253f034d58001d2d6541f2cf945f653b619c624:3

value
19952426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88554da91a028bdcaa3cf4f7575a826141a74eb4 OP_EQUAL
address
MLL2KVzF5KpKVGLSZ6FqNweseLvQwzVNQZ
transaction
3342e93ca05a16b3e1002ea61253f034d58001d2d6541f2cf945f653b619c624
spent
true